[. . . ] The transport guard must always be fitted to the cutting attachment when the machine is being transported or in storage. In order to prevent unintentional starting of the engine, the spark plug cap must always be removed during long-term storage, if the machine is not under close supervision and when performing all service measures. If you run the engine on a lower octane grade than 90 socalled knocking can occur. This gives rise to a high engine temperature, which can result in serious engine damage. When working at continuous high revs a higher octane rating is recommended. For best results and performance use HUSQVARNA two-stroke engine oil, which is specially formulated for our air-cooled two-stroke engines. Never use two-stroke oil intended for water-cooled engines, sometimes referred to as outboard oil (rated TCW). A poor oil quality and/or too high oil/fuel ratio may jeopardise function and decrease the life time of catalytic converters. 1:33 (3%) with oils class JASO FB or ISO EGB formulated for air-cooled, two-stroke engines. The machine is equipped with a two-stroke engine and must always been run using a mixture of petrol and two-stroke oil. It is important to accurately measure the amount of oil to be mixed to ensure that the correct mixture is obtained. When mixing small amounts of fuel, even small inaccuracies can drastically affect the ratio of the mixture. Fuel and fuel fumes are highly inflammable and can cause serious injury when inhaled or allowed to come in contact with the skin. For this reason observe caution when handling fuel and make sure there is adequate ventilation. Taking the following precautions, will lessen the risk of fire: Do not smoke or place hot objects near fuel. Always stop the engine and let it cool for a few minutes before refuelling. When refuelling, open the fuel cap slowly so that any excess pressure is released gently. Always move the machine away from the refuelling area before starting. If the machine is not used for some time the fuel tank should be emptied and cleaned. Ensure that the fuel is well mixed by shaking the container before filling the tank. All covers must be correctly fitted and undamaged before you start the machine. Check the blade to ensure that no cracks have formed at the bottom of the teeth or by the centre hole. [. . . ] On mufflers fitted with a catalytic converter the mesh should be checked, and if necessary cleaned, monthly. The air filter must be regularly cleaned to remove dust and dirt in order to avoid: · Carburettor malfunctions Starting problems Loss of engine power Unnecessary wear to engine parts. However, before using the machine you should check that the bevel gear is filled three-quarters full with grease. The grease in the bevel gear does not normally need to be changed except if repairs are carried out. [. . . ]
